William K. Bischel is a scholar working on Atomic and Molecular Physics, and Optics, Spectroscopy and Electrical and Electronic Engineering. According to data from OpenAlex, William K. Bischel has authored 78 papers receiving a total of 2.3k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 49 papers in Atomic and Molecular Physics, and Optics, 44 papers in Spectroscopy and 43 papers in Electrical and Electronic Engineering. Recurrent topics in William K. Bischel’s work include Spectroscopy and Laser Applications (42 papers), Electric Discharge Pumped Lasers (26 papers) and Laser-Matter Interactions and Applications (18 papers). William K. Bischel is often cited by papers focused on Spectroscopy and Laser Applications (42 papers), Electric Discharge Pumped Lasers (26 papers) and Laser-Matter Interactions and Applications (18 papers). William K. Bischel collaborates with scholars based in United States, Japan and Germany. William K. Bischel's co-authors include Mark J. Dyer, C. K. Rhodes, Leonard E. Jusinski, Douglas J. Bamford and A. P. Hickman and has published in prestigious journals such as Physical Review Letters, The Journal of Chemical Physics and Applied Physics Letters.
